Alessio Pasquale Viola (born 26 December 1990) is an Italian professional footballer who plays as a striker.

Contents

Career

Viola made his Serie A debut for Reggina on 31 May 2009 in a game against Siena when he came on as a substitute in the 69th minute for his older brother Benito Nicolas Viola.

On 25 January 2011, he returned to Reggina from loan. [1]

In 2013, he left for AlbinoLeffe. On 31 January 2014, he was signed by Frosinone, with Salvatore Aurelio moved to AlbinoLeffe. [2] [3]

On 23 July 2015, he joined Foggia for free. [4]

He returned to his first club Reggina on 7 August 2018, signing a two-year contract. [5] On 19 April 2019, his contract was dissolved by mutual consent following a knee surgery several days earlier. [6] [7]
